如何将GIF压缩成微信表情?详细步骤与技巧分享在数字化社交时代,微信表情成为人们表达情感的重要方式之一。将GIF动图压缩成微信表情,不仅可以提高分享的便捷性,还能节省手机存储空间。我们这篇文章将详细介绍如何将GIF压缩成微信表情,并分享一...
GIF动图压缩,如何压缩gif动图
GIF动图压缩,如何压缩gif动图GIF动图因其体积小、兼容性强,在社交媒体和网页设计中广受欢迎。但随着画质和尺寸提升,GIF文件体积常常过大,影响加载速度和用户体验。我们这篇文章将详细介绍7种有效的GIF动图压缩方法,以及其背后的技术原
GIF动图压缩,如何压缩gif动图
GIF动图因其体积小、兼容性强,在社交媒体和网页设计中广受欢迎。但随着画质和尺寸提升,GIF文件体积常常过大,影响加载速度和用户体验。我们这篇文章将详细介绍7种有效的GIF动图压缩方法,以及其背后的技术原理和适用场景。主要内容包括:在线工具压缩法;专业软件处理;帧数优化策略;调色板精简技巧;尺寸调整原则;有损与无损压缩区别;7. 常见问题解答。
一、在线工具压缩法
在线压缩工具因其便捷性成为最受欢迎的GIF压缩方式。主流平台如EZGIF、TinyPNG等通过云端算法自动优化:
1. 批量处理功能:支持同时上传多个文件,通过调整"质量滑块"(通常60-80%为佳)实时预览效果
2. 智能降噪技术:采用边缘保留算法,在减少色彩数量的同时保持轮廓清晰度
3. 安全防护措施:正规平台如Compressor.io会自动删除用户上传文件,避免隐私泄露
二、专业软件处理
Adobe Photoshop等专业软件提供精细控制:
1. 高级导出设置:通过"存储为Web所用格式"可选择: - 扩散透明度(dithering)比例 - 精确到单帧的延迟时间调整 - 自定义调色板颜色数量(建议降至128色以下)
2. 关键帧优化:使用时间轴工具删除重复帧,仅保留变化超过20%的画面差异
3. 批量动作录制:可创建动作脚本自动处理同类型GIF文件
三、帧数优化策略
研究表明人类视觉对12FPS以上动画感知差异有限:
1. 科学抽帧法:保持首尾帧完整,中间每3帧删减1帧(适用于简单动画)
2. 动态帧率调节:快速运动场景保持15FPS,静态片段降至8FPS
3. 帧差分检测:使用FFmpeg的mpdecimate滤镜自动移除相似度>95%的冗余帧
四、调色板精简技巧
GIF限制使用256色索引是体积膨胀主因:
1. 自适应调色板:优先保留出现频率前64位的颜色,通过误差扩散模拟中间色调
2. 区域化降色:对背景等非焦点区域使用8色板,主体部分保留32色
3. 透明度优化:将纯色背景转为透明通道可减少2-3%文件大小
五、尺寸调整原则
根据使用场景选择合适分辨率:
1. 社交媒体规范: - Twitter推荐宽度500px - Discord贴图不超过128px - 微信表情包需240×240px
2. 响应式缩放:先用矢量工具绘制,输出时按目标平台要求生成多版本
3. 智能裁剪:通过主体检测算法自动裁切无关边缘区域
六、有损与无损压缩区别
两种压缩方式的技术对比:
1. LZW无损压缩: - 保留原始图像数据 - 适合线条图/文字类简单GIF - 压缩率通常仅30-50%
2. 有损压缩: - 采用色度抽样(4:2:0) - 可达到80%以上压缩率 - 建议保留"渐进式渲染"选项提升加载体验
七、常见问题解答Q&A
压缩后的GIF为什么颜色变差?
这是调色板精简导致的正常现象,建议优先保证主体区域颜色还原,可使用Photoshop的"选择性颜色保留"功能局部优化。
专业软件和在线工具哪个更好?
Photoshop等软件适合需要精细控制的专业用户,在线工具更便捷。测试显示专业软件处理相同文件平均可多压缩15%体积。
为什么有些GIF压缩后反而变大?
可能原因包括:1) 错误启用了LZW压缩的"预测编码"选项 2) 保留过多透明像素 3) 帧顺序优化失效。建议检查压缩日志。
相关文章
- 详细阅读
- 免费在线压缩GIF:高效工具与使用方法详细阅读
免费在线压缩GIF:高效工具与使用方法GIF(Graphics Interchange Format)是一种常见的图像格式,因其支持动画和透明背景而被广泛使用。尽管如此,较大的GIF文件可能会影响网页加载速度或占用大量存储空间。我们可以得...
- 详细阅读
- 详细阅读